P2混动方案起步控制驾驶性的研究

摘要 文章为传统6AT改装的P2混动方案,B2离合器滑磨控制的难题提供了一种新的解决方案。该方案为了节省成本,没有加P0电机和启动机。所以必须加入B2滑磨功能。针对该款P2变速箱的滑磨起步工况,文章采取了增加B2前期维持压力的办法,解决了B2压力响应性差的问题。通过后期B2压力的精确控制,解决了B2离合器在滑磨区域可控区间窄的问题。目前P2变速箱B2离合器的滑磨控制日趋成熟,提高P2变速箱的控制精度,带来优质的驾驶感受,使P2变速箱搭载有了质的飞跃。 This paper provides a new solution to the problem of P2 hybrid scheme and B2 clutch sliding mill control for the traditional 6AT modification.In order to save cost,P0 motor and starter are not added.Therefore,B2 sliding grinding function must be added.According to the sliding and grinding starting condition of P2 gearbox,this paper adopts the method of increasing B2 pre-maintenance pressure,which solves the problem of poor B2 pressure responsiveness.Through precise control of B2 pressure in the later stage,the problem of narrow controllable range of B2 clutch in sliding wear area was solved.At present,the sliding wear control of B2 clutch of P2 gearbox is becoming more and more mature,which improves the control precision of P2 gearbox,brings high-quality driving experience and makes P2 gearbox carry a qualitative leap.
